Social activist of Nepalese origin Shanta Toofani, 76, carries a placard as police officers look on during a protest by activists of the Delhi Union of Journalists against the censorship of the media in Nepal outside the Nepalese embassy in New Delhi, India, Saturday, Feb. 5, 2005. Nepal has been in political turmoil since Tuesday when King Gyanendra took over power, imposed emergency suspended most civil liberties and cut telephone and Internet lines. Soldiers dispatched to newspaper, television and radio newsrooms check news reports before they are sent out as part of the strict censorship that has been imposed on Nepal's media. (AP Photo/Gurinder Osan)
